Cryptocurrency Trading Bots: A Comprehensive Guide

Cryptocurrency trading bots have become increasingly popular as digital currency trading grows more complex and competitive. These automated tools are designed to execute trades on behalf of users based on pre-set conditions or algorithms. In this guide, we will explore the functionality, advantages, and limitations of trading bots, along with their impact on the cryptocurrency market.

What Are Cryptocurrency Trading Bots?

Cryptocurrency trading bots are software programs that automatically buy and sell cryptocurrencies on exchanges. They operate using algorithms that can analyze market data, identify trading opportunities, and execute trades without human intervention. Bots can be programmed to follow specific strategies, such as market making, arbitrage, or trend following.

How Do Trading Bots Work?

Trading bots work by connecting to cryptocurrency exchanges via APIs (Application Programming Interfaces). Here’s a basic overview of how they function:

  1. Integration with Exchange: Bots connect to an exchange’s API to gain access to real-time market data and execute trades.

  2. Data Analysis: Bots analyze market conditions using algorithms and technical indicators. They may assess price trends, trading volumes, and other factors.

  3. Trade Execution: Based on their analysis, bots execute buy or sell orders automatically. They can also set stop-loss and take-profit orders to manage risk.

  4. Strategy Execution: Bots follow predefined strategies that can be adjusted based on user preferences. Strategies can range from simple moving averages to complex machine learning models.

Advantages of Using Trading Bots

  1. 24/7 Operation: Bots can operate around the clock, taking advantage of market opportunities even when the trader is not actively monitoring the market.

  2. Emotionless Trading: Bots follow algorithms and are not affected by emotions, which can lead to more disciplined trading and reduced risk of impulsive decisions.

  3. Speed and Efficiency: Bots can process vast amounts of data and execute trades much faster than a human trader. This speed can be crucial in volatile markets.

  4. Backtesting: Many bots offer backtesting features, allowing traders to test their strategies using historical data before applying them in live trading.

Limitations and Risks

  1. Technical Issues: Bots are dependent on technology, and technical problems such as server outages or software bugs can impact their performance.

  2. Market Volatility: While bots can analyze data and execute trades quickly, they may not always adapt to sudden market changes effectively.

  3. Over-Reliance on Automation: Relying solely on bots without understanding the underlying strategies can lead to poor performance if the market conditions change.

  4. Security Concerns: Since bots have access to exchange APIs and funds, there is a risk of hacking or unauthorized access if proper security measures are not in place.

Popular Types of Trading Bots

  1. Arbitrage Bots: These bots exploit price differences between different exchanges to make a profit. For example, if Bitcoin is priced lower on one exchange compared to another, an arbitrage bot can buy on the cheaper exchange and sell on the more expensive one.

  2. Market Making Bots: Market making bots provide liquidity by placing buy and sell orders on the order book. They profit from the spread between the bid and ask prices.

  3. Trend Following Bots: These bots analyze market trends and execute trades based on the direction of the market. They typically use moving averages or other trend indicators.

  4. Scalping Bots: Scalping bots aim to make small profits from frequent trades. They focus on short-term price movements and execute trades quickly.

Choosing the Right Trading Bot

When selecting a trading bot, consider the following factors:

  1. Strategy Compatibility: Ensure the bot supports the trading strategy you intend to use.

  2. User Reviews and Reputation: Check reviews and feedback from other users to gauge the bot’s performance and reliability.

  3. Features and Customization: Look for bots that offer customizable features, such as risk management tools and strategy adjustments.

  4. Cost and Fees: Compare the costs of different bots, including any subscription fees or trading fees, to ensure they fit within your budget.

Conclusion

Cryptocurrency trading bots offer a valuable tool for traders seeking to automate their trading strategies and operate more efficiently in the digital currency market. While they provide numerous advantages, such as continuous operation and emotionless trading, it is crucial to understand their limitations and risks. By carefully selecting and configuring a trading bot, traders can enhance their trading performance and better navigate the complexities of the cryptocurrency market.

Top Comments
    No Comments Yet
Comments

0